引言
PHP作为一种广泛使用的开源脚本语言,自1995年诞生以来,已经成为了全球范围内数百万网站和应用程序的后端技术基石。随着互联网技术的不断发展,PHP也在不断地进化,其社区和生态系统也在日益成熟。本文将深入探讨PHP编程的奥秘,并介绍一些即将到来的技术盛会,让您有机会与行业精英面对面交流,共享技术盛宴。
PHP编程基础
1. PHP语言简介
PHP(Hypertext Preprocessor)是一种开源的、服务器端执行的脚本语言,主要用于网页开发。它易于学习,能够与HTML、CSS和JavaScript等前端技术无缝结合。
2. PHP环境搭建
要开始使用PHP,您需要安装以下软件:
- PHP解释器:可以从PHP官方网站下载。
- Web服务器:如Apache或Nginx。
- 数据库:如MySQL或MariaDB。
以下是一个简单的PHP代码示例:
<?php
echo "Hello, World!";
?>
PHP编程进阶
1. 数据库操作
PHP支持多种数据库,如MySQL、PostgreSQL等。以下是一个使用PHP连接MySQL数据库的示例:
<?php
$servername = "localhost";
$username = "username";
$password = "password";
$dbname = "myDB";
// 创建连接
$conn = new mysqli($servername, $username, $password, $dbname);
// 检查连接
if ($conn->connect_error) {
die("连接失败: " . $conn->connect_error);
}
$sql = "SELECT id, firstname, lastname FROM MyGuests";
$result = $conn->query($sql);
if ($result->num_rows > 0) {
// 输出数据
while($row = $result->fetch_assoc()) {
echo "id: " . $row["id"]. " - Name: " . $row["firstname"]. " " . $row["lastname"]. "<br>";
}
} else {
echo "0 结果";
}
$conn->close();
?>
2. 安全性考虑
在PHP编程中,安全性是非常重要的。以下是一些提高PHP应用程序安全性的最佳实践:
- 使用预处理语句防止SQL注入。
- 对用户输入进行验证和清理。
- 使用HTTPS来保护数据传输。
技术盛会介绍
1. Arm Tech Symposia 年度技术大会
Arm Tech Symposia 是一个年度技术大会,聚焦于Arm及其生态伙伴的技术专家带来的专题演讲。这是一个与行业精英面对面交流、分享见解和探索创新技术的绝佳机会。
2. 2025“赋能开发者”高峰论坛
由中国软件行业协会指导的“赋能开发者”高峰论坛,旨在为开发者提供一个深度交流、学习和分享的高规格平台。这是一个了解AI发展浪潮下开发技术深度应用、共享数智化转型领域顶尖思想和最新成果的平台。
结论
PHP作为一种强大的编程语言,在互联网技术领域扮演着重要角色。通过参与技术盛会,您可以与行业精英交流,学习最新的技术动态,并解锁PHP编程的奥秘。把握这些机会,将有助于您在PHP编程领域取得更大的成就。